Je ne suis pas encore un super programmeur PHP et j'ai un problème sur une interface admin d'un site dont je reprend la programmation.
Alors voila, il s'agit de mettre à jour des "clients" dans une base de données.
A un moment du code, j'utilise :
Code : Tout sélectionner
$updateSQL = sprintf("UPDATE candidats_alerte
SET id_candidat=%s, nom_candidat=%s, prenom_candidat=%s, mail_candidat=%s, profession_candidat=%s
WHERE id_candidat=%s",
GetSQLValueString($_POST['id_candidat'], "int"),
GetSQLValueString($_POST['nom_candidat'], "text"),
GetSQLValueString($_POST['prenom_candidat'], "text"),
GetSQLValueString($_POST['mail_candidat'], "text"),
GetSQLValueString($_POST['profession_candidat'], "text")
);
Code : Tout sélectionner
Warning: sprintf() [function.sprintf]: Too few arguments in /var/www/virtual/monsite.com/htdocs/admin/modification-candidat-alerte.php on line 87
Query was empty
Est-ce que mon erreur se situe dans ce bout de code où est-elle ailleurs ?
Merci d'avance.